CNC Machinist II 1st Shift



Job description

COMPANY OVERVIEW:

Technetics Group is a leading designer and manufacturer of custom engineered mechanical seals for rotating shafts and precision components for aerospace and specialized industrial applications.

Technetics Group is a division of is one of six operating divisions of Enpro Industries, Inc.


JOB SUMMARY:


CNC Machinist II is a mid-level position to perform lathe and mill tasks, continue to learn all aspects of CNC operations, the trade and, as a part of the Production Team, fill in as needed in other areas in support of manufacturing.

The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skills and/or abilities necessary to meet the minimum job requirements of this position.

Manufacture parts within a cell with multiple machines to exacting blueprint dimensions and ensure 100%-part quality.

Performs simple set-ups on both manual and CNC turning / milling machining centers.

Edit CNC programs as necessary to improve the machining process and extend tool life while meeting production rates.


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S: 

  • Performs simple or repeat set-ups and operates equipment to produce high quality parts (100% good pieces) within prescribed routed time to meet production demands.

    If standard production rates cannot be met, the operator must notify his supervisor.

  • Follows documented set-up sheets according to established procedures.

  • Knowledgeable in basic GD&T and its application relative to part manufacture and inspection.

  • Read and understand drawings to effectively manufacture parts to close tolerances.

  • Maintains equipment via established preventative maintenance schedules.

  • Follows all prescribed quality procedures and inspection plans.

  • Performs 1st piece inspections and monitors own work to meet process requirements including fully documenting inspections reports developed by the Quality department.

  • Verifies that the inspection equipment being utilized is in calibration and performs a simple daily check against a known master to ensure the accuracy of the gage to be used.

  • Maintain safe operations by identifying safety risks and adhering to safety procedures, requirements and regulations.

    Knowledgeable with tool / insert selection and utilizing the correct feeds and speeds for the materials being machined.

  • Helps train new individuals in basic CNC operations.

  • Any additional duties as assigned by supervisor.
  • B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:

  • High school diploma or general education degree (GED)

  • Two to three years CNC Milling / Turning experience in a job shop environment.

  • To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ily.

  • PAY TRANSPARENCY


    Enpro carefully considers a wide range of compensation factors including the background, education, training, and experience required, as well as geographic considerations such as cost of labor, and applicable local and state laws.

    These considerations can cause offered compensation to vary.

    The hiring range for this position is typically $24 - $30 hourly.

    The actual offer will be based on the individual candidate.

    Bonus, gainshare, and/or equity may be eligible for this position.

    Enpro offers a range of benefits including, but not limited to medical, dental, vision, life, 401(k) matching, and other supplemental insurance options.​
